图书介绍
Visual Basic程序设计【2025|PDF|Epub|mobi|kindle电子书版本百度云盘下载】

- 申石磊,张东生主编 著
- 出版社: 北京:中国科学技术出版社
- ISBN:9787504645951
- 出版时间:2007
- 标注页数:272页
- 文件大小:98MB
- 文件页数:286页
- 主题词:BASIC语言-程序设计
PDF下载
下载说明
Visual Basic程序设计PDF格式电子书版下载
下载的文件为RAR压缩包。需要使用解压软件进行解压得到PDF格式图书。建议使用BT下载工具Free Download Manager进行下载,简称FDM(免费,没有广告,支持多平台)。本站资源全部打包为BT种子。所以需要使用专业的BT下载软件进行下载。如BitComet qBittorrent uTorrent等BT下载工具。迅雷目前由于本站不是热门资源。不推荐使用!后期资源热门了。安装了迅雷也可以迅雷进行下载!
(文件页数 要大于 标注页数,上中下等多册电子书除外)
注意:本站所有压缩包均有解压码: 点击下载压缩包解压工具
图书目录
第1章 Visual Basic概述1
1.1 Visual Basic简介1
1.1.1 Visual Basic演变过程1
1.1.2 Visual Basic功能特点2
1.2 集成开发环境3
1.2.1 启动系统3
1.2.2 设计窗口4
1.2.3 窗体窗口5
1.2.4 工具箱窗口5
1.2.5 属性窗口6
1.2.6 工程窗口6
1.3 简单程序设计7
1.3.1 程序代码窗口7
1.3.2 程序设计步骤8
1.3.3 简单程序举例8
1.4 使用帮助系统10
1.4.1 使用帮助窗口10
1.4.2 获取相关帮助11
1.4.3 使用在线帮助11
1.4.4 运行示例程序12
1.5 工作环境设置12
1.5.1 “编辑器格式”选项卡12
1.5.2 “编辑器”选项卡13
实验一14
习题一15
第2章 程序设计基础17
2.1 对象概念17
2.1.1 对象17
2.1.2 属性17
2.1.3 方法19
2.1.4 事件19
2.2 控件操作20
2.2.1 绘制控件20
2.2.2 编辑控件20
2.2.3 控件布局21
2.3 窗体设计21
2.3.1 窗体属性21
2.3.2 窗体方法25
2.3.3 相关语句27
2.3.4 窗体事件27
2.4 简单控件29
2.4.1 标签29
2.4.2 命令按钮29
2.4.3 计时器31
2.5 文本框32
2.5.1 文本框的属性32
2.5.2 文本框的方法35
2.5.3 文本框的事件36
2.5.4 焦点36
2.6 工程管理37
2.6.1 工程结构37
2.6.2 工程组38
2.6.3 保存工程38
2.6.4 打开工程39
2.6.5 运行工程39
2.6.6 设置启动方式40
实验二41
习题二42
第3章 数据运算基础45
3.1 标准数据类型45
3.1.1 数值数据45
3.1.2 字符数据46
3.1.3 逻辑数据46
3.1.4 日期数据47
3.1.5 变体类型47
3.1.6 对象类型47
3.2 常量和变量47
3.2.1 常量47
3.2.2 变量49
3.3 运算符和表达式51
3.3.1 数值表达式51
3.3.2 日期表达式52
3.3.3 字符表达式53
3.3.4 关系表达式53
3.3.5 逻辑表达式54
3.4 常用内部函数55
3.4.1 数值运算函数55
3.4.2 字符处理函数56
3.4.3 类型转换函数58
3.4.4 日期时间函数59
3.4.5 状态测试函数60
3.4.6 颜色设置函数61
3.4.7 程序调用函数61
实验三62
习题三64
第4章 控制结构67
4.1 顺序结构67
4.1.1 简单语句67
4.1.2 数据输入68
4.1.3 数据输出69
4.2 选择结构73
4.2.1 双分支语句73
4.2.2 多分支语句(If结构)74
4.2.3 多分支语句(Select Case结构)75
4.3 循环结构77
4.3.1 For...Next循环语句77
4.3.2 Do...Loop循环语句79
4.3.3 While...Wend循环语句80
4.3.4 退出循环81
4.3.5 循环嵌套81
4.3.6 GoTo语句82
4.3.7 DoEvents语句82
4.4 应用实例82
4.4.1 输出设计83
4.4.2 数列求和84
4.4.3 穷举算法85
4.4.4 递推算法85
实验四86
习题四88
第5章 数组应用91
5.1 固定数组91
5.1.1 定义数组91
5.1.2 使用数组92
5.1.3 变体数组95
5.1.4 For Each...Next语句95
5.2 动态数组96
5.2.1 定义动态数组96
5.2.2 删除动态数组97
5.3 控件数组98
5.3.1 控件数组的概念98
5.3.2 控件数组的建立99
5.4 记录数组100
5.4.1 记录类型100
5.4.2 记录数组101
5.4.3 枚举类型103
5.5 应用实例104
5.5.1 数据排序104
5.5.2 数据查找105
实验五107
习题五109
第6章 过程设计113
6.1 Sub过程113
6.1.1 Sub过程的定义113
6.1.2 Sub过程的调用114
6.1.3 Sub Main过程115
6.2 Function过程116
6.2.1 Function过程的定义116
6.2.2 Function过程的调用116
6.2.3 过程的嵌套调用117
6.3 过程的参数传递119
6.3.1 参数传递方式119
6.3.2 数组参数121
6.3.3 对象参数122
6.3.4 可选参数123
6.3.5 可变参数123
6.4 过程和变量的作用域124
6.4.1 过程的作用域125
6.4.2 变量的作用域125
6.4.3 变量的生存期126
6.5 应用实例127
6.5.1 动态文字127
6.5.2 时间延迟128
6.5.3 递归调用129
6.5.4 数制转换130
实验六132
习题六135
第7章 数据文件141
7.1 数据文件概述141
7.1.1 数据文件结构141
7.1.2 数据文件类型142
7.1.3 数据文件操作142
7.2 顺序文件操作143
7.2.1 打开顺序文件143
7.2.2 向文件中写数据143
7.2.3 从文件中读数据145
7.3 随机文件操作148
7.3.1 打开随机文件148
7.3.2 读写随机文件148
7.3.3 文件操作函数151
7.4 二进制文件操作152
7.4.1 创建文件152
7.4.2 读写操作152
实验七154
习题七157
第8章 常用控件159
8.1 图形控件159
8.1.1 图像框159
8.1.2 图片框160
8.1.3 直线和形状161
8.2 量值控件162
8.2.1 滚动条162
8.2.2 滑动块164
8.2.3 进度条165
8.3 选择控件167
8.3.1 单选按钮和复选框167
8.3.2 框架168
8.3.3 列表框170
8.3.4 组合框173
8.4 文件系统控件174
8.4.1 驱动器列表框174
8.4.2 目录列表框175
8.4.3 文件列表框175
8.5 通用对话框178
8.5.1 通用对话框控件178
8.5.2 文件对话框180
8.5.3 颜色对话框182
8.5.4 字体对话框184
实验八185
习题八187
第9章 菜单设计191
9.1 菜单设计概述191
9.1.1 菜单结构191
9.1.2 菜单属性191
9.2 下拉菜单设计193
9.2.1 编辑菜单结构193
9.2.2 设置菜单属性194
9.2.3 编写程序代码194
9.3 弹出菜单设计198
9.4 工具栏设计202
9.4.1 ImageList控件202
9.4.2 ToolBar控件203
9.4.3 编写程序代码205
9.5 状态栏设计207
9.5.1 设置状态栏属性207
9.5.2 编写程序代码208
实验九210
习题九213
第10章 图形设计215
10.1 绘图坐标215
10.1.1 坐标度量单位215
10.1.2 默认坐标系216
10.1.3 定义坐标系216
10.2 绘图属性218
10.2.1 当前坐标218
10.2.2 图形样式218
10.2.3 图形重绘219
10.3 绘图方法219
10.3.1 PSet方法219
10.3.2 Line方法220
10.3.3 Circle方法222
10.4 图像处理223
10.4.1 绘图模式223
10.4.2 读取像素224
10.4.3 图像变换225
实验十226
习题十227
第11章 键盘鼠标事件229
11.1 键盘事件229
11.1.1 KeyPress事件229
11.1.2 KeyDown和KeyUp事件230
11.2 鼠标事件233
11.2.1 指针形状233
11.2.2 鼠标事件234
11.3 拖放操作237
11.3.1 拖放属性237
11.3.2 拖放方法238
11.3.3 拖放事件238
实验十一241
习题十一242
第12章 课程设计指导245
12.1 系统内部对象245
12.1.1 App对象245
12.1.2 Screen对象246
12.1.3 Clipboard对象246
12.2 错误处理程序248
12.2.1 运行错误处理248
12.2.2 运行错误对象249
12.3 简单编辑程序251
12.3.1 RichTextBox控件的常用属性251
12.3.2 RichTextBox控件的常用方法251
12.3.3 程序设计实例252
12.4 课程设计实例256
12.4.1 简单计算器256
12.4.2 媒体播放器257
12.4.3 网页浏览器259
12.5 发布应用程序262
12.5.1 启动打包和展开向导262
12.5.2 创建安装程序263
12.5.3 展开安装程序264
实验十二265
热门推荐
- 190508.html
- 146112.html
- 2515427.html
- 346957.html
- 1754907.html
- 1772890.html
- 774430.html
- 2036595.html
- 824062.html
- 3166364.html
- http://www.ickdjs.cc/book_1746017.html
- http://www.ickdjs.cc/book_462036.html
- http://www.ickdjs.cc/book_1598830.html
- http://www.ickdjs.cc/book_537975.html
- http://www.ickdjs.cc/book_564986.html
- http://www.ickdjs.cc/book_873432.html
- http://www.ickdjs.cc/book_2793038.html
- http://www.ickdjs.cc/book_3567415.html
- http://www.ickdjs.cc/book_2632279.html
- http://www.ickdjs.cc/book_2604501.html